Dr. Maryam Salem Alatawi has made significant contributions to the field of graph theory, with a particular focus on metric dimensions and their applications to complex topological structures. Her most-cited work, "Metric Basis of Four-Dimensional Klein Bottle" (2023), which has garnered 2 citations, explores the foundational role of graph metrics in arranging dimensional structures and determining their bases. In this paper, Dr. Alatawi investigates the metric dimension—the minimal set of vertices required to uniquely identify every vertex in a graph—applied to the challenging context of a four-dimensional Klein bottle. This research advances understanding of how abstract geometric objects can be represented and analyzed through graph theory, offering insights into the interplay between topology and combinatorics.
